JOB SUMMARY:

This Senior Attorney position is in Palm Beach, FL and will represent the Department of Revenue Child Support Program in Circuit Court and Division of Administrative Hearings proceedings to establish paternity as needed and establish, modify, and enforce child support obligations in Palm Beach county. 

M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S:  

  • Member of the Florida Bar.
  • Minimum of two (2) years as an attorney.

PREFERENCES:

  • Preference may be given to those with experience in Child Support and Family Law.
  • Preference may be given to those with bilingual speaking skills (English and Spanish). 

SPECIAL NOTES:

  • The chosen incumbent will be expected to work at the West Palm Beach office.
  • This ad may be used to fill multiple positions.
  • This position is not telework eligible.
